Pacific hagfishes, Eptatretus stoutii, inhabit the temperate anti-tropical regions of the North and South Pacific along muddy sea floors.They can be found from depths of 16 to 966 m but are found more commonly in depths of 40 to 100 m. This has led to speculation regarding hermaphroditism though some studies have only found exhibited hermaphroditism in only 0.02% of specimens studied. Hagfish dine by scavenging dead or dying fish and marine mammals. 2006. This age-at-length dataset is one of several datasets that were incorporated into our latest stock assessment. There is no known spawning season as males and females are found at different maturation stages throughout the year and females can be found carrying distinctly separate egg batches.
